Guadeloupe – The Butterfly Island of the Caribbean

Guadeloupe is a stunning French Caribbean archipelago shaped like a butterfly, offering lush rainforests, beautiful beaches, and a vibrant Creole culture. It’s a perfect blend of French sophistication and tropical charm.


Altitude

  • Varies from sea level on the coast to 1,467 meters (4,813 ft) at La Grande Découverte volcano on Basse-Terre island.

Distance from Airport / Railway Station

  • Main Airport:
    • Pointe-à-Pitre International Airport (PTP) – ~15 km (25 min) from Pointe-à-Pitre city.
  • No railway system; transport is primarily by road and ferry between islands.

Best Time to Visit

  • December to April – Dry season with warm temperatures and little rain.
  • June to November – Wet season and hurricane risk; travel with caution during this period.

Top Attractions

  • La Soufrière Volcano – Active volcano with hiking trails and stunning views.
  • Pointe-à-Pitre – Vibrant market town with colonial architecture.
  • Les Saintes Islands – Picturesque islands known for beaches and boating.
  • Carbet Falls – Series of beautiful waterfalls in the rainforest.
  • Guadeloupe National Park – Protected rainforest with rich biodiversity.
  • Grande-Terre Beaches – White sandy shores perfect for relaxation.

Adventure Activities

  • Hiking & Trekking – Explore trails on La Soufrière and through Guadeloupe National Park.
  • Snorkeling & Diving – Coral reefs teeming with marine life.
  • Sailing & Kayaking – Around the islands and coastal waters.
  • Whale Watching – Seasonal sightings off the coast.
  • Cultural Festivals – Experience Creole music, dance, and cuisine.

How to Reach

  • By Air: Direct flights from Europe, North America, and other Caribbean islands to Pointe-à-Pitre International Airport.
  • By Sea: Ferry connections link the main islands and nearby islets.

Ideal Trip Duration

  • 7–10 days to fully explore the islands, beaches, and natural parks.
